Item 1: Poem
Who Has Seen the Wind ? [1]
Who has seen the wind?
Neither I nor you;
But when the leaves hang trembling
The wind is passing through.
Who has seen the wind?
Neither you nor I;
But when the trees bow down their heads
The wind is passing by.
by Christina Georgina Rossetti
Source: The Golden Book of Poetry (1947)
Rhetorical devices
- Metaphor : the wind - God or spiritual power
- Rhetorical question : Who has seen the wind?
- Repetition :
Neither ... nor ...
But when ...
The wind is passing ...
- Parallelism :
Neither I nor you; Neither you nor I;
But when the leaves hang trembling But when the trees bow down their heads
The wind is passing through. The wind is passing by.
- Chiasmus : Neither I nor you - Neither you nor I
Message
God (/ Spiritual power) as well as the wind can’t be seen, but his (/ its) effects can be seen and felt.
Item 2 : Fable
The Peacock and The Crane [2]
One day a peacock met a crane and said, “So sorry for you. You have so dull feathers. Look at the fine colours of my feathers.”
“Well!’ replied the crane, “your look are brighter than mine. But whereas I can fly high up into the sky. All you can do is to strut about on the ground.”
Rhetorical devices
- Metaphor :
The crane - person has ordinary appearance
Message
Everyone has both strength and weakness, so never look for and criticise fault of others
